Output 65ea53041ed7f35750ec3f579dbc89440eb1d1f63d47411af47ddb30fd28ea37:2

value
1889433
script pubkey
OP_0 OP_PUSHBYTES_20 bc645138b7cf6aa1bb49a3077d2b6619490110e7
address
ltc1qh3j9zw9hea42rw6f5vrh62mxr9yszy88fedew7
transaction
65ea53041ed7f35750ec3f579dbc89440eb1d1f63d47411af47ddb30fd28ea37
spent
true